  • A function is a relation between a set of inputs, called the domain, and a set of possible outputs, called the range. In simple terms, a function takes an input, applies a specific rule or operation, and produces a corresponding output. The input and output are like a "before-and-after" scenario, where the input is the starting point, and the output is the result of applying the rule or operation. Think of it like a recipe: you put in ingredients (input), follow a set of instructions (rule or operation), and get a dish (output) as a result.
